UPDATE 2-Auto production collapses by 99% in Mexico and Brazil due to coronavirus

Auto production in Mexico and Brazil, Latin America's top producers, plunged by an unprecedented 99% in April as a result of the coronavirus crisis, with the two countries building a total of just 5,569 vehicles.

Plate tectonics may have started on Earth 3.2 billion years ago

Rocks from a 3.2-billion-year-old formation in Australia show changes in the direction of their magnetism over time that suggest plate tectonics started earlier than we thought

DDoS attacks in Q1 2020

Since the beginning of 2020, due to the COVID-2019 pandemic, life has shifted almost entirely to the Web. This is reflected in the goals of recent DDoS attacks, with the most targeted resources in Q1 being websites of medical organizations, delivery services, and gaming and educational platforms.
